Output 76b4231646935e744b002daa36cd9ac760bbbfe93545ca1c83d53769c65a4e71:39

value
17392059
script pubkey
OP_0 OP_PUSHBYTES_20 9823ead069a1cbd17f701485814642a20435f301
address
bc1qnq3745rf589azlmszjzcz3jz5gzrtucpwjtsgp
transaction
76b4231646935e744b002daa36cd9ac760bbbfe93545ca1c83d53769c65a4e71
confirmations
224084
spent
true